HARDENING RESIN COMPOSITION FOR PROCESSING TRANSFORMER

    Abstract: PURPOSE:To prevent the occurrence of cracks and to improve the effect in reducing beat sounds by mixing a carboxylic acid represented by a specific structural formula, multivalent alcohol and a polymetric monopolymer. CONSTITUTION:A carboxylic acid containing an unsaturated carboxylic acid represented by structural formulasIand II as a main ingredient is reacted with multivalent alcohol to obtain an ester oligomer. This ester olygomer of 30- 80wt% is mixed with a polymetric monopolymer of 70-20wt% which is capable of copolymerizing with an ester oligomer, so as to attain a hardening resin composition used for processing a transformer. This composition has good adhesion property with component materials of the transformer and can prevent occurrence of cracks. In the formulas (n) represents two or three and (X) is an alpha,beta- unsaturated hydrocarbon group with the number of carbons being two or three.

    Abstract: PURPOSE:To prepare a novel copolymer having film-forming property and useful as an agent for modifying chemical resistance, adhesivity, hardness, and luster of a resin, by polymerizing an unsaturated ester with an adduct of a cyclopentadiene-type oligomer and an unsaturated carboxylic acid, etc. at a specific ratio. CONSTITUTION:The objective coplymer is prepared by copolymerizing a monomer mixture composed of (A) 95-5wt% acrylic or vinyl ester-type unsaturated ester monomer (e.g. methyl acrylate), (B) 5-95wt% half-ester adduct of a cyclopentadiene-type oligomer and an alpha,beta-unsaturated dicarboxylic acid or its ester (e.g. dihydrodicyclopentadiene monomaleate) and (C) 0-60wt% other copolymerizable ethylenic unsaturated monomer (e.g. styrene), in the presence of a radical initiator.

    Abstract: PURPOSE:To obtain the contact lens which has high oxygen permeability and can prevent the deposition of protein, lipid and inorg. matter, etc., onto the surface by using a specific polymer. CONSTITUTION:A copolymer formed by copolymerizing the 1-pentene-2, 4, 5- triester tricarboxylate monomer expressed by formula I as a raw material monomer is incorporated into this contact lens. In the formula, R1 to R3 denote a hydrogen atom, 1 to 12C alkyl group, 1 to 12C alkenyl group, 3 to 12C cyclic alkyl group or aryl group, at least one group of which contain a fluorine atom; n, m and l respectively denote 0 to 4 integer. The number of the fluorine incorporated into at least one group of R1 to R3 is preferably >=3. The contact lens which has an excellent visual power correcting effect, has the oxygen permeability to allow long-term continuous wearing and has the excellent shape stability, contamination resistance and durability is obtd. in this way.
